Imagine an AI that could pen a captivating novel, weaving intricate plots and developing believable characters. That's the ambitious goal of researchers behind a new approach called "Ex3," short for Extracting, Excelsior, and Expanding—and it's showing some promising results. Generating long-form narratives has always been a challenge for AI. Typical language models struggle to maintain coherence and consistency over thousands of words. Ex3 tackles this by mimicking how human authors learn: by reading and summarizing existing works. First, Ex3 "Extracts" structural information from a vast collection of novels, breaking them down into chapters and summarizing key plot points. This extracted knowledge forms a hierarchical structure, much like an author’s outline. Next, in the "Excelsior" stage, this structured data is used to create a specialized training dataset. A large language model (LLM) is then fine-tuned on this dataset, essentially teaching it the art of novel writing, including plot development, character arcs, and genre-specific language styles. Finally, the "Expanding" stage unleashes the AI's creativity. Given a short premise or seed idea, the LLM uses its learned knowledge to expand it into a full-fledged novel, chapter by chapter. It maintains coherence by tracking entities like characters and locations, ensuring consistent development throughout the story. Testing shows Ex3 outperforms other AI novel-writing methods in terms of plot coherence, engaging narratives, and human-like writing. While it's still under development, Ex3 represents an exciting step towards AI-authored fiction. However, it has limitations. Current testing is primarily with Chinese novels, further research is needed in other languages. Moreover, the initial premise or outline heavily influences the output's quality. Introducing feedback and revision mechanisms could further refine the stories and imbue them with more originality. But overall, Ex3 offers a tantalizing glimpse into a future where AI collaborators might help writers create more engaging narratives, perhaps even penning bestsellers themselves. This research could redefine how we think about creativity and storytelling in the digital age.
🍰 Interesting in building your own agents?
PromptLayer provides the tools to manage and monitor prompts with your whole team. Get started for free.
Question & Answers
How does Ex3's three-stage process work to generate coherent long-form narratives?
Ex3 uses a three-stage pipeline: Extract, Excelsior, and Expand. In the Extract stage, the system analyzes existing novels to create hierarchical structures of chapters and plot points. During Excelsior, this structured data trains a large language model to understand novel-writing elements like plot development and character arcs. Finally, in the Expand stage, the model generates complete novels from initial premises while maintaining consistency through entity tracking. For example, if given a premise about a detective solving a mystery, Ex3 would first outline the major plot points, then develop consistent character backgrounds, and finally expand each chapter while ensuring the detective's characteristics and case details remain coherent throughout.
What are the potential benefits of AI-assisted creative writing for authors and publishers?
AI-assisted creative writing offers several advantages for the publishing industry. It can help authors overcome writer's block by generating plot ideas and alternative story directions. Publishers could use it to analyze manuscript potential by comparing story structures to successful books. For new writers, AI assistance could provide immediate feedback on plot coherence and character development. The technology could also speed up the writing process by generating initial drafts that authors can refine, potentially increasing productivity while maintaining creative control. This could lead to more efficient publishing cycles and increased content production without sacrificing quality.
How might AI storytelling technology change the future of entertainment?
AI storytelling technology could revolutionize entertainment by enabling personalized content creation at scale. Interactive stories could adapt in real-time based on reader preferences, creating unique experiences for each user. This technology could also help create content for various formats simultaneously - from books to scripts to game narratives - while maintaining consistent story elements. For the entertainment industry, this means faster content production, reduced costs, and the ability to test multiple story variations before full production. It could also enable new forms of interactive entertainment where AI and human creativity combine to create dynamic, evolving narratives.
PromptLayer Features
Testing & Evaluation
Ex3's novel generation requires extensive evaluation of plot coherence and narrative quality across long-form content
Implementation Details
Set up batch testing pipelines to evaluate narrative coherence, character consistency, and plot development across chapters
Key Benefits
• Automated assessment of story consistency across long documents
• Comparative analysis against baseline models
• Standardized quality metrics for narrative generation
Potential Improvements
• Add specialized metrics for creative writing evaluation
• Implement human feedback integration loops
• Develop genre-specific testing frameworks
Business Value
Efficiency Gains
Reduces manual review time by 60-70% through automated testing
Cost Savings
Minimizes costly narrative inconsistencies before production deployment
Quality Improvement
Ensures consistent story quality across all generated content
Analytics
Workflow Management
Ex3's three-stage process (Extract, Excelsior, Expand) requires coordinated pipeline management
Implementation Details
Create multi-step templates for managing the extraction, training, and generation phases
Key Benefits
• Seamless coordination between processing stages
• Version tracking for model iterations
• Reproducible generation pipeline
Potential Improvements
• Add parallel processing capabilities
• Implement checkpoint system for long runs
• Create adaptive workflow optimization
Business Value
Efficiency Gains
Streamlines complex multi-stage generation process
Cost Savings
Reduces operational overhead through automation
Quality Improvement
Ensures consistent application of the three-stage methodology